The Ashes is a big sports battle between Australia and England that takes place every two years. This summer, the competition continues and we are excited!
For 137 years, Australia and England assemble a team of eleven cricket players to take on the challenge to bring victory to their country. After the very first battle in Test cricket between the two opponents in which Australia crushed England, a satirical obituary appeared in the next day’s paper to mock the defeat. It explained that English cricket had died and ‘the body’ will be cremated and ‘the ashes’ taken to Australia. England’s captain at the time took a pledge to regain those ashes and return them to home territory. The following edition of the battle was henceforth named The Ashes.
The Ashes promises to give all of us some intriguing action on the field in five Test matches. Every Test takes place at a different venue in England, as England is the hosting party in this 71st edition. The Tests will take place in August and September at Edgbaston, Headingley, The Oval, Lord’s, and Old Trafford.
